    Gameplay

    In this game, you are the representative of an island and apart from the Resident Services, you are in charge of everything from welcoming new villagers to cutting down trees. You can do whatever you want, like growing money on trees, digging up fossils, or even just running around terrorizing the residents. Unfortunately, you will soon realize that you will need money, time and dedication for everything…

    Villagers

    Animal Crossing villagers are divided into 8 different personality types: jock, lazy, cranky, smug, normal, peppy, snooty, sisterly.

    They are the ones who will move from island to island and potentially become permanent residents on your island if you cross paths with them. They will stay as long as you allow it.
